ePrint Report: Somewhat Homomorphic Encryption based on Random Codes

Carlos Aguilar-Melchor, Victor Dyseryn, Philippe Gaborit


We present a secret-key encryption scheme based on random rank metric ideal linear codes with a simple decryption circuit. It supports unlimited homomorphic additions and plaintext absorptions as well as a fixed arbitrary number of homomorphic multiplications.
